About the Item
An awesome 1970s black and white crackle/fat lava glazed vase by Jasba Keramik of Germany. A straightforward and minimalist form turned all the way up with a stunning glaze!
In good vintage condition with wear consistent with age and use, including a few flaws in the glaze (see photos). Maintains original sticker.
4.5" x 4.5" x 7.5"
